Output 9c89eb06354000b041ac9e1f07df8091202fec90cb26723a555351ddf24385ee:0

value
539601658
script pubkey
OP_0 OP_PUSHBYTES_20 3e2bb71f799c7a1bc4cc2251294c4f2f67d211c7
address
bc1q8c4mw8men3aph3xvyfgjjnz09anayyw859ymw2
transaction
9c89eb06354000b041ac9e1f07df8091202fec90cb26723a555351ddf24385ee
spent
true